Fun Things to Do with Kids in Redington Shores

When visiting Redington Shores with kids, there are plenty of activities to keep them entertained and create lasting memories. One popular option is to head to the pristine sandy beaches that line the coast. Building sandcastles, collecting seashells, or simply splashing in the gentle waves can offer hours of fun for the little ones.

For a break from the sun, families can visit the Seaside Seabird Sanctuary. This educational and interactive sanctuary provides a unique opportunity for children to learn about different seabird species and conservation efforts. Watching the rescued birds up close and even participating in feeding sessions can be a fascinating experience for kids of all ages.
